In London, family defence law is governed by a combination of national legislation and local regulations The primary legislation governing family law in the United Kingdom is the Children Act 1989, which sets out the legal framework for child protection and welfare This act establishes the principles that should guide decisions about children, including the importance of protecting children from harm and promoting their welfare.
In addition to the Children Act 1989, there are a variety of other laws that govern family defence issues in London These can include the Family Law Act 1996, which covers issues related to domestic violence and injunctions, as well as the Adoption and Children Act 2002, which governs the process of adoption in the United Kingdom Understanding the complex web of laws and regulations that govern family defence in London can be challenging, which is why it is important to seek legal advice from a qualified solicitor or lawyer.
